Web28 jan. 2010 · Cucurbits generally include squash, pumpkins, gourds, melons and cucumbers. The plants are typically annuals with vines, five-lobed leaves, spring-like tendrils, male and female flowers on a single plant, large and fleshy fruits with a hard skin, and many large, flat seeds. WebCucumber and zucchini belong to the same family (Cucurbitaceae, the gourd family), but they are of different genera (Cucumis and Cucurbita, respectively).
